Day 5. 7.05.2013.
Up and about early, on the road 8.15am, bye Broken Hill. Flinders Rangers here we come!
First stop Yunta cheap fuel cheaper than home 141.9. Now at Peterborough stopped for lunch. Fueled up again at Hawker 161.2 not sure of the price in the rangers. Arrived Wilpena Flinders Rangers, 4pm caravan park heavy treed, no Optus or TV reception, fuel, 158.5 cheaper up here!!!
Day 6. 8.05.2013.
Up at 7am, on the road to check out the park, first stop Sacred Canyon, then on to Hucks Lookout, Stokes Hill Lookout where the sunset photos are best we've been told. On to a rough dirt road now to see Slippery Dip, Teamasters, Brachina Gorge, Bunyeroo Gorge, Bunyeroo Valley and Razorback Lookout all fantastic to see, loads of photos, we even drove down & up dry river beds.
Now relaxing, then back to Stokes Hill Lookout for the sunset. The sun set was great, took some great shots, nite…

Day 15. 17.05.2013.
Up and about 4am. On the road 5.20am, first stop Bordertown for a bite to eat, best bakery around we reckon.
A quick fuel stop at Stawell, then home here come, arrived home 3.15pm, until our next trip cheers……
No hiccups at all, 2008 Hyundai Santa Fe and 2001 Windsor Streamline Pop-top Caravan both ran like a dream.
Total 3574km.
Total 476.25lts. $693.55.
7.5LPK. 13.32LP100. 21.19MPG.
